Gang Violence Rumors Have High Schools On Alert

Some Students Staying Out Of Class Friday

POSTED: 4:48 am MDT April 21, 2006
UPDATED: 11:41 am MDT April 21, 2006

Security at several Boulder County high schools was increased Friday after possible threats of gang-related violence.

High schools in the St. Vrain Valley School District were the focus, according to the Boulder Daily Camera. The newspaper reported that Niwot, Longmont and Skyline were getting additional police protection.

Rumors of threats that might have started on MySpace.com were enough to cause some parents of students keep them out of school. The rumors were discussed at Thursday night's community meeting on gang violence in Longmont.

"The rumors are feeding on themselves, and parents are calling in," said Boulder County Sheriff Joe Pelle. "This is growing a life of its own."
